Yeah, we're adding people slowly because decentralized authorities like the one that tailnet lock implements can have nasty failure modes, e.g. some bug that prevents any new addition to the tailnet at all and forces manual recovery on each of your devices separately. So, we're putting miles on it with a little care, and making sure folks who sign up are aware of the current limitations and risks.
